Is Bullying Everyone's Problem?

NZ is listed in the top ten of OECD countries with the worst bullying statistics . Our resources dealing with the tragic results of bullying for teenagers and adults are never enough.  How much more effective could we be if we wrote a “prescription”earlier instead of sending an “ambulance” to the bottom of the cliff?

By targeting preschool and primary school children with a "no tolerance” message in an entertaining way, young children could stand a better chance of becoming healthier teenagers and then, adults.  Welcome to “SnowBright and The Oopsie Woopsies“, Nextstage Theatre Charitable Trust’s new play about bullying. Specifically written  for children aged 4 to 9 years old it's hitting the stage in Lower Hutt in October.

Nextstage Theatre Charitable Trust is focused on developing Hutt Valley Cultural arts identity through live theatre performance. By providing a professional platform for storytelling, we aim to enrich our local community. Our Trust is a small but select team of highly regarded business people who wish to contribute to a better civic future for the people of the Hutt Valley.

We are assisted in this mission by our Artistic Director, well known local actress and Producer, Geraldine Brophy.  Geraldine has brought many entertaining shows, movies and television to New Zealanders over the last 35 years and continues to contribute to her home city’s growing arts identity with Nextstage.

The Trust has staged several events since our foundation in 2016. Working with community groups and hiring local professional artists to perform, is central to our mission of top drawer storytelling. Providing modern day arts delivery to the Hutt Valley is Nextstage’s business and, like you, we hope to make a difference to our community.

 

“SnowBright and The Oopsie Woopsies”  addresses bullying and how to deal with it if you’re  small. Our planned season is from 30th September to 12th October 2019 school holidays at The Little Theatre in Lower Hutt.
